We still have a few months before the first trailer for Rogue One: A Star Wars Story debuts (reportedly with Captain America: Civil War), and all we’ve seen thus far is one official cast photo, the title treatment and a few costume photos. And while this isn’t anything too substantial, we may now know what the logo looks like for Gareth EdwardsStar Wars heist spinoff.

Making Star Wars found these items on sale over at eBay, which appear to be cast and crew gift bags featuring the Rogue One logo:

There are more images over at the auction page, but here you can see that not only does the merch feature the official Rogue One title (which we’ve already seen), but a Rebel Alliance symbol and some words in Aurebesh — a language found in Star Wars canon. A fan translated the line, which simply reads “Go Rogue.”

The bags were commissioned in England, where Rogue One has been filming, which lends further credence to the legitimacy of the logo. It’s unclear if this was specifically for cast and crew only, or if the symbol and Aurebesh tagline will be used in the marketing materials.

Rogue One: A Star Wars story was directed by Gareth Edwards from a screenplay by Chris Weitz and story by Gary Whitta. The film centers on a group of rebels on a dangerous mission to steal the plans for the Death Star, and features Felicity Jones, Riz Ahmed, Mads Mikkelsen, Alan Tudyk, Forest Whitaker, Ben Mendelsohn, Diego Luna and Donnie Yen.

The first trailer will reportedly arrive with Captain America: Civil War on May 6. Rogue One hits theaters on December 16.
